Analysis of Wappalyzer

Overall verdict

  • Wappalyzer is widely regarded as a good tool for web developers, digital marketers, and IT professionals. Its ease of use, detailed reports, and ability to quickly identify technologies used by websites make it a valuable resource for those looking to gain insights into web technologies.

Why this product is good

  • Wappalyzer is a tool that helps identify the technology stack of websites by analyzing the software and services they use. It provides insights into the frameworks, libraries, and platforms websites are built on, making it useful for competitive analysis, market research, and understanding technology trends.

Data from Wappalyzer is often sourced from browser extensions and in-house crawlers. This only means it has more sample size to track live websites and measure traffic. This method helps you scan pages that crawlers cannot reach such as sections behind a login, checkouts, and shopping carts.
